Keep in mind that specifications and features may vary depending on the region and trim level. Here are some key features of the 2020 Honda Civic Type R:

Engine:

The 2020 Honda Civic Type R is equipped with a 2.0-liter turbocharged inline-4 engine.

It produces around 306 horsepower and 295 lb-ft of torque.

Transmission:

The Type R typically comes with a 6-speed manual transmission, providing a more engaging driving experience.

Performance:

The Type R is known for its sport-tuned suspension, high-performance brakes, and a limited-slip differential for improved handling.

It often features multiple driving modes, allowing the driver to customize the driving experience.

Exterior:

Aggressive aerodynamic styling, including a large rear wing and a front splitter, contributes to the car's sporty appearance.

Unique Type R badging and exterior accents distinguish it from other Civic models.

Interior:

The interior is typically well-appointed with sport seats, a unique Type R steering wheel, and special badging.

Infotainment features may include a touchscreen display, Apple CarPlay, Android Auto, and other connectivity options.

Safety:

Standard safety features may include a suite of advanced safety technologies such as collision mitigation braking, adaptive cruise control, and lane-keeping assist.

Wheels and Tires:

The Type R often comes with large, distinctive alloy wheels and high-performance tires to complement its sporty nature.

Braking System:

High-performance braking systems, with ventilated and cross-drilled rotors, are common on the Civic Type R.

I have owned Hondas for about 20 years. Their build quality is not the quality of the 1980s/early 1990s. In the mid 90s, Honda went to OEM suppliers. That was the end of the high quality Hondas. If you are having issues or making a decision on buying, here are the problems that you will fix over and over: Starting issues. This is the biggest problem. These cars have a cold start issue. There is a temp sensor and main relay that just break over and over. No lights will go on the dash and no codes will come up to warn you they are bad. You have to have the spark plugs pulled to see if they are getting black residue on them.This can happen on new plugs. Why? The temp sensor adds fuel when it is cold and cuts back on fuel when hot. It works in reverse when it starts to fail (no way to detect). This will coat your engine and emission system with fuel crud that hasnt burnt. There is no way Honda doesnt know about the problem. You can search models from the 1990s to present day that have this issue. You can keep on top of it but the problem keeps returning.Paint. It will fail. It kills resale value. This has been going on since the 1990s. Detail shops will not wax the cars because the paint is so thin that a buffer will take it right off. Even hand waxing marks the paint. Headlights will cloud over. Over and over again. Door handles break. That is an expensive repair. Headliner will fall down. There is no way to re-attach it. They develop a leak in the cowl. This will rot out your floors. Oxygen sensor fails over and over. Radiator is plastic and glued together. It will fail in the 50 thousand range after the warranty is over. Then about every 50 thousand miles after that. There are several Honda Civics in the town I live in with the same make and paint color. All have the same problems with paint, headlights and door handles. The paint fails in the same spots. No recall from Honda.If you thinking of buying a used Honda for your childs first car, avoid them. These are not the cars for beginners. They will end up being towed. Contact Honda America?
